## Challenging Long Weekend Conquering the Highest Peak in North Africa
Looking for an exciting way to spend a long weekend? Why not climb Mount Toubkal (4167m), the highest peak in the Atlas Mountains and all of North Africa! This trek is an energetic adventure through the stunning High Atlas Mountains, featuring a wonderful variety of trails, jaw-dropping scenery, magnificent high passes, dramatic peaks, and the warm welcome of the Berber people.
The High Atlas Mountains of Morocco offer one of the most unforgettable spots on earth for adventure trekking. And guess what? You can tackle it during the summer months without needing any specialist climbing skills. Most folks who are reasonably fit and determined can achieve this goal. The views over the Atlas Mountains are absolutely magnificent!## Detailed Itinerary

The refuge is basic but offers hot showers, some Western-style toilets, and a cozy common room with electric lighting, perfect for relaxing, reading, or chatting with other hikers. Breakfast and dinner are included at the refuge.
It’s important to note that boots are not allowed inside the refuge. So, we recommend bringing sandals, slippers, or flip-flops to keep your feet (and socks) dry, clean, and warm during your stay.## Guide: Exploring Mount Toubkal

It is very important to drink a lot of water during the walk. You can buy water in Marrakech before leaving, or in Imlil. You can also get water at small kiosks in many villages, at the starting point of Imi Ourghlad, and at the Toubkal refuge. You need to carry some water yourself. Please talk to your guide about water needs regularly.
